diff --git a/lib/Target/Target.td b/lib/Target/Target.td index c05d3faaad5..2aaa6f75d9d 100644 --- a/lib/Target/Target.td +++ b/lib/Target/Target.td @@ -117,6 +117,7 @@ class Instruction { // instruction. bit isReturn = 0; // Is this instruction a return instruction? bit isBranch = 0; // Is this instruction a branch instruction? + bit isBarrier = 0; // Can control flow fall through this instruction? bit isCall = 0; // Is this instruction a call instruction? bit isTwoAddress = 0; // Is this a two address instruction? bit isTerminator = 0; // Is this part of the terminator for a basic block?